17TH (SERVICE) - 20TH (SERVICE) BATTALIONS, THE KING'S LIVERPOOL REGIMENT
History: These Battalions was formed August-October 1914 for Service in World War One.
Official blazon
Origin/meaning
The badge shows the Crest of Lord Derby, which was the Man behind the raising of the Battalions.
